๐Great to see @RedHat_AI and @poolsideai team up to make Laguna XS.2 faster and cheaper to serve in vLLM. A DFlash speculator built with Speculators drafts 8 tokens per forward pass for 2-3x faster decoding at no quality loss, and LLM Compressor adds FP8 / NVFP4 / INT4 checkpoints so you can match your hardware budget.

Arc Hackathon Spotlight: Chariot
Chariot is an Arc Hackathon Spotlight project exploring how lending infrastructure can work across chains with ETH-backed collateral, vault logic, and automated risk controls.
Join @samconnerone and Sipho Yawe live on May 7 at 11:00 AM ET for a walkthrough of the build:
โ ETHEscrow to BridgedETH
โ ERC-4626 vault design
โ Liquidation logic and circuit breakers
โ Vault agent architecture
See how hackathon projects on Arc turn into real, composable financial infrastructure.

@Crestlayer has officially become a validator node on the Canton mainnet.
@CantonNetwork is the first privacy-enabled Layer 1 blockchain designed specifically for institutional finance, enabling regulated entities to securely, compliantly, and interoperably transfer assets.
Today, cross-border payroll routes through various intermediaries, each taking a fee.
With stablecoins, payroll providers get lower-cost payouts, faster account funding, and new revenue streams.
